An important recent development in Indonesian youth culture is the rise of the Skena (scene) subculture. Originally associated with indie music enthusiasts, it has morphed into a broader cultural identity characterized by distinct fashion choices (oversized shirts, vintage cameras, and vinyl records) and critical social discussions in urban coffee shops. The term ( Anak Baru Gede , literally "newly grown-up child") has long been the definitive Indonesian slang for adolescents and teenagers. Historically used to describe a phase of rebellion, pop-culture obsession, and identity-seeking, the contemporary Indonesian ABG is navigating a vastly different reality than previous generations.

The macroeconomic environment of Indonesia heavily weighs on the psyche of its teenagers. With the rise of the gig economy and digital entrepreneurship, the modern ABG views financial independence differently than their parents did. The Allure of the Digital Economy
